Join our Learning & Development Team at L&Q! We’re excited to offer a new opportunity for an L&D Academy Co‑ordinator to join our team. The L&D Academy helps colleagues across L&Q build the skills, knowledge and behaviours needed to achieve our organisational goals.
Your impact in the role:
- Coordinating and supporting the delivery of learning initiatives including preparing materials where required, pre and post course/workshop administration, room set‑up prior to/post course, ensuring rooms are properly equipped and meet and greet delegates as required.
- Managing and maintaining the LMS system (iLearn) ensuring data is managed accurately and updated in a timely manner to ensure accuracy in reporting.
- Processing course bookings and maintaining accurate training records, tracking and reporting on attendance and cancellations.
- Providing KPI and adhoc reports as required.
- Liaising with colleagues and external training providers on all courses offered.
- Creating, maintaining and monitoring divisional budgets.
- Supporting the set‑up of organisational learning events such as Great Place to Work, Learning at Work Week, Inclusion week and other L&D Academy initiatives.
What you’ll bring:
- Ability to demonstrate strong customer‑focussed coordination and administrative experience in fast paced working environments.
- Excellent communication skills, able to work collaboratively within a professional environment interacting with internal and external customers and other stakeholders at all levels.
- Strong experience and knowledge of maintaining budgets.
- Strong business systems skills including MS Office, preferable knowledge of Pro‑Actis (iBuy), NetDimensions/People Fluent Talent Suite (iLearn).
- Ability to demonstrate strong organisation, analytical and planning skills.

About L&Q: We’re one of the UK’s leading housing associations and developers. We were founded on a simple belief: high quality housing is vital for people’s health, happiness and security. Everyone deserves a quality home that gives them the chance to live a better life. 250,000 people call our properties ‘home’, and we’re proud to serve diverse communities across London, the South East and North West of England.
